Prestonpans station provides essential services despite its modest size. Although there is no traditional ticket office, ticket machines are available, enabling travelers to conveniently collect tickets purchased online. These machines are fully accessible, ensuring ease of use for all passengers. The station is also equipped with induction loops to support passengers with hearing impairments, although it lacks staff for on-site support. For passenger safety, CCTV cameras monitor the premises.
Accessibility is well considered at Prestonpans. Step-free access is available to parts of the station, accommodating those who might find mobility challenging. The station boasts a generous car park with 165 spaces, including 11 designated Blue Badge spaces, offering free access—all covered by CCTV to ensure your peace of mind.
However, it's worth noting that the station lacks certain facilities such as toilets and refreshment points. This makes it essential to plan accordingly, especially on longer journeys. Despite these limitations, travelers can take solace in the seating areas provided, a comfortable spot to wait for your train.
Prestonpans station is a hub of connectivity, allowing seamless transitions to other modes of transport. For those looking to continue their journey by bus, local services can be accessed easily via Gardiner Terrace. Travelers can find details about bus schedules on Traveline Scotland or by calling their 24-hour hotline.
If you need a taxi, many are available for hire through TrainTaxi, ensuring you have no trouble continuing your journey from the station. While there are no immediate cycle hire facilities, bicycle storage is well-catered for with 22 available spaces.

Bromborough Station is a testament to the quintessentially British experience of straightforward, no-frills commuting. Tickets cannot be collected from a ticket office or machine as none are available on-site. While this might seem inconvenient, it offers an opportunity to purchase travel fares more flexibly via online platforms, with convenient smartcard options available for regular commuters.
Accessibility could be improved at the station. As categorized as a 'Category C' station, visitors should note that Bromborough does not offer step-free access to its platforms. Those in need of accessible services should consider heading to the nearby Bromborough Rake station which caters more comprehensively to those requiring additional mobility support.
While it lacks extensive facilities, Bromborough station offers essential comforts such as seating areas and basic waiting rooms to ensure a degree of comfort while waiting for your train. For those snack emergencies, there are refreshment facilities available in the form of a food vending machine. However, bear in mind that there are no public Wi-Fi services or ATM machines available.
The car park offers free spaces, including four spaces dedicated to accessible parking, although no accessible taxis service the station directly. Cyclists can take advantage of 76 cycle storage spaces with secure options. CCTV cameras ensure the security of both parked cars and bicycles.
Although no taxi rank exists at Bromborough Station, travel connections to local bus services provide a seamless transition from train to road. For those pursuing air travel, Liverpool John Lennon Airport is the nearest major airport, accessible by a straightforward combination of train and a short bus journey.
